Step-by-Step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Wash and peel sweet potatoes, butternut squash, and carrots. Slice them into uniform thin rounds, about 1/8 inch thick.
- In a greased 9x13-inch baking dish, start layering the vegetables: first sweet potato slices, then butternut squash, and finally carrots. Repeat until all vegetables are used, finishing with sweet potatoes.
- Sprinkle crumbled feta cheese over the top layer of sweet potatoes, clustering it for pockets of flavor.
- Cover with aluminum foil and bake for approximately 45 minutes, until vegetables are tender. Remove foil during the last 10 minutes to crisp the top.
- While the lasagna bakes, combine cranberry sauce and honey in a small saucepan over medium heat. Stir continuously until heated through and slightly thickened, about 5-7 minutes.
- Once baked, let the lasagna rest for at least 10 minutes to set layers. Drizzle with cranberry-honey glaze before serving.
- Slice into servings and enjoy your beautifully crafted lasagna at gatherings or special occasions.

Notes
For best results, slice vegetables uniformly and allow lasagna to rest for at least 10 minutes before serving.
